Marathon Petroleum Logistics Internship is a program offered by Marathon Petroleum Corporation, a leading global energy company, to provide hands-on experience and training to students interested in the field of logistics and supply chain management within the petroleum industry.
The internship program is designed to give students the opportunity to apply their knowledge and skills in a real-world setting, while gaining valuable industry experience. Interns work on various projects related to logistics, including transportation, inventory management, and supply chain optimization. They are mentored by experienced professionals and have the chance to contribute to the company’s operations.
The Marathon Petroleum Logistics Internship is a highly competitive program, and only a select number of students are chosen each year. To be eligible, students must be enrolled in an accredited college or university and have a strong academic record. They should also have a demonstrated interest in logistics and supply chain management, as well as excellent communication and teamwork skills.

Question 1: What are the eligibility requirements for the Marathon Petroleum Logistics Internship program?
To be eligible for the Marathon Petroleum Logistics Internship program, students must be enrolled in an accredited college or university and have a strong academic record. They should also have a demonstrated interest in logistics and supply chain management, as well as excellent communication and teamwork skills.
Question 2: What are the benefits of participating in the Marathon Petroleum Logistics Internship program?
The benefits of participating in the Marathon Petroleum Logistics Internship program include the opportunity to gain hands-on experience in logistics and supply chain management, learn from experienced professionals, contribute to the operations of a major energy company, build a professional network, and gain a competitive advantage in the job market.
Question 3: How can I apply for the Marathon Petroleum Logistics Internship program?
To apply for the Marathon Petroleum Logistics Internship program, students should visit the company’s website and submit an online application. The application process typically opens in the fall semester and closes in the spring semester.
Question 4: What is the selection process for the Marathon Petroleum Logistics Internship program?
The selection process for the Marathon Petroleum Logistics Internship program is competitive and typically involves a resume screening, online assessment, and in-person interview. Only a select number of students are chosen each year.
Question 5: What is the duration of the Marathon Petroleum Logistics Internship program?
The Marathon Petroleum Logistics Internship program is typically a 10-week program that takes place during the summer. Interns work full-time during the program.
Question 6: What is the compensation for the Marathon Petroleum Logistics Internship program?
The compensation for the Marathon Petroleum Logistics Internship program is competitive and varies depending on the student’s level of education and experience.
